Maximum (U) and minimum (L) time constrains (MYA) used for dating at nodes in Fig. 2 |
||
| Node |
Constraint |
Reference information |
|
|
||
| A |
L416 |
Psarolepis fossil (the earliest Sarcopterygii) from Ludlow (Silurian) [2]Lophosteus and Andreolepis fossils (the earliest Actinopterygii) from Ludlow (Silurian) [64] |
| A |
U528 |
Probable divergence time between chondrichthyans and osteichthyans (528 MYA), based on both fossils and molecules [58] |
| B |
L392 |
Stem-actinopterans known from the Givetian/Eifelian boundary [57] |
| B |
U450 |
Probable divergence time between sarcopterygians and actinopterygians (450 MYA), based on both fossils and molecules [6,58] |
| C |
L345 |
Tournasian Cosmoptychius as the earliest stem-group neopterygian [57] |
| C |
U392 |
Estimated divergence time between polypterids and actinopterans [57] |
| D |
L130 |
Protosephuru (paddlefish) from Hauterivian (Cretaceous) [57] |
| E |
L284 |
Brachydegma from early Permian [57] |
| F |
L136 |
Stem-hiodontid Yambiania from the Lower Cretaceous [57] |
| G |
L112 |
Osteoglossoid fossil from the Aptian (Cretaceous) [4] |
| H |
L151 |
Stem-elopomorph Elopsomolos from the Kimmeridgian (Jurassic) [57] |
| I |
L90 |
Albuloid fossil from the Cenomanian (Cretaceous) [4] |
| J |
L50 |
Anguillid and congrid fossils from the Ypresian (Tertiary) [4] |
| K |
L146 |
Stem-ostariophysan Tischlingerichthys from Tithonian (Jurassic) [57] |
| L |
L57 |
Clupeid fossil from the Thanetian (Tertiary) [4] |
| M |
L50 |
Cyprinid fossil from the Ypresian (Tertiary) [4] |
| N |
L74 |
Esociform fossil from the Campanian (Cretaceous) [4] |
| O |
L94 |
Polymixiid fossil from the Cenomanian (Cretaceous) [4] |
| P |
L50 |
Pleuronectiform fossil from the Ypresian (Tertiary) [4] |
| Q |
L98 |
Tetraodontiform fossil from the Cenomanian (Cretaceous) [2] |
| R |
L32 |
Estimated divergence time between Takifugu and Tetraodon [2] |
